WebFeb 7, 2024 · The short answer is that a position tolerance is always a total tolerance, which is disposed around the true position (basic dim). The diameter symbol, or lack of diameter symbol, only tells us whether the position tolerance provides 360º coverage or not. WebTrue position is a GD&T symbol that defines the permissible variation of a feature’s location from its “ideal” position. WebThe maximum material boundary concept is simply the use of a maximum material condition on a datum feature, as shown in Figure 1 (the annotation B (M)).
